Cushions

Cushions are an essential part of a stylish sofa. They add color, increase comfort, and create uniformity. They are a simple way to modernize your decor. With the proper filling, they can even enhance the lifespan and performance of your couch.

Foam is the most commonly used choice. It comes in different sizes and thicknesses. The firmer the cushion, the higher the density. Higher-density cushions also last longer than lower-density ones.

Feathers are another popular choice. They're a great option for a soft, luxurious feel and look, but they should be used in conjunction with a foam or another inner materials to give structure and support. The quality of feathers can affect the price and appearance of the cushions.

Some manufacturers offer a combination down and feathers on foam. They are typically around 2 inches thick and come with well-sewn rows of 3 or 4 chambers that minimize the amount of down that moves across the cushion (this is the reason puffy jackets have their ribbed appearance). This type of seat cushion needs to be regularly fluffed to distribute the down and reduce the likelihood of it getting flattened out due to body weight or a sharp angled position on the sofa.

High-resiliency polyurethane is another good choice for seat cushioning. This foam offers a comfortable sitting experience, without sacrificing support and durability. It is also available in various thicknesses and densities to meet the widest range of aesthetic preferences. It's an excellent choice for those who want to avoid the possible maintenance issues associated with feather and down fillings.

Support

Couches, also called sofas, settees and davenports or chesterfields are furniture pieces that are cushioned to accommodate several people (although they could also be used by single people). Couches are commonly used in the living room couch area or family room, as well as the lounge or den. They are also found in non-residential spaces like hotel lobbies or offices for commercial use.

A quality couch should provide plenty of support for your back and cushions. The frame and legs must be well-made. In general, you should avoid couches that use staples or nails to join frame parts together; these tend to loosen quickly and cause the sofa to move. Instead, look for frames that are joined using wooden dowels, double wooden dowels and wooden corner blocks, brackets and screws made of metal or other sturdy and sturdy materials.

The type of filling in the cushions of a couch can also impact the comfort. The ideal cushioning is soft and has a degree of resistance to help support the body's natural curves. A reputable sofa maker will use a high quality, resilient filling such as polyester or foam that have been certified free of harmful chemicals. Other popular fillings include down feathers and latex made from plants. Both are better for the environment, and are more comfortable than a more firm option.

The support offered by the springs of a sofa is important, too. In low-end models, they typically utilize mesh or webbing that can stretch out with time. Look for sofas that have springs that are firm and tightly spaced. Luxury models use eight-way hand-tied springs which are much more comfortable however they can be costly.
